I was playing around with cubes, just trying to put them in a series of contiguous rows. I made a scene called TerrainBlock that is just a cubic MeshInstance with scale (1,1,1). I would have thought that the side length is 1, so adding 1 to one axis of the previous cube’s position would put them adjacent to each other, but what I observe is that the cubes overlap. Putting them 2 apart seems to achieve the desired effect. It seems like the scale refers to a “radius” (i.e. half side length) in each dimension, but that was unexpected.
Is there any documentation about how the other primitive meshes are parameterized?
